Leased a truck through Chrysler Financial, purchased the vehicle at the end of the lease...through Chrysler Financial, and then re-financed through Wyandotte Federal Credit Union at a MUCH, MUCH lower interest rate. That was about 8 months ago. The credit union never received the title, and Chrysler Financial doesn't care. After numerous calls regarding the title, I fianlly contacted the dealership for help. I was informed that because the paperwork was done through the mail with the office in Texas, they couldn't help, but said to check with Secretary of State to see who was listed as the lienholder. Per Secretary of State, title shows US Bank as the lienholder! Clerk said Chrysler Financial missed a step, the one regarding the title! You would think that at least one customer service representative could have gone one step further and checked into this. NO! I was instructed to go to Secretary of State and get a duplicate title. Without a discharge of lien from US Bank, I can't do that. Going to make one more phone call tomorrow and then the next call will be to "Call For Action".
